Skip to content

Commit a217d24

Browse files
committed
Avoid shadowing in global may-alias analysis
aliases is (also) a class member.
1 parent d32ab69 commit a217d24

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

src/analyses/global_may_alias.cpp

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-109,9 +109,9 @@ void global_may_alias_domaint::transform(
109109
{
110110
const code_assignt &code_assign=to_code_assign(instruction.code);
111111

112-
std::set<irep_idt> aliases;
113-
get_rhs_aliases(code_assign.rhs(), aliases);
114-
assign_lhs_aliases(code_assign.lhs(), aliases);
112+
std::set<irep_idt> rhs_aliases;
113+
get_rhs_aliases(code_assign.rhs(), rhs_aliases);
114+
assign_lhs_aliases(code_assign.lhs(), rhs_aliases);
115115
}
116116
break;
117117

0 commit comments

Comments
 (0)